Introduction
Forest Recycling Project (FRP) is a 25-year old social enterprise and charity based in Walthamstow, East London. We develop innovative ways to involve communities in waste minimisation and re-use activities that deliver social and environmental benefits. Our turnover is around £175k. We have a small staff team of 5 people (all working part-time), with additional freelance and paid intern support. All our work and activities are supported by volunteers (about 100 people over the course of a year).
Our main areas of work are collecting and re-distributing waste paint and other materials, organising waste exchange events, supporting communities to develop waste minimisation initiatives, and a volunteering programme enabling marginalised people to gain valuable skills and work experience, reduce social isolation, and take positive action for their community.
The Paint Place is FRP’s flagship re-use initiative. We collect surplus, leftover paint from council waste disposal sites. This paint is sorted, quality-checked, and re-mixed if need be. It is then sold & distributed as a sustainable, low-cost alternative to new paint, in particular to people on low income, community groups, charities and not-for-profits. The project aims to maximise social impact from utilising reclaimed paint as a resource.
FRP is led by a volunteer Board of Trustees consisting of 8 people.
